Got the front end parts yesterday


Got the K-member and lower control arms yesterday. I was sick so I didn't open them right away.

I opened them this morning and I am MORE then pleased. The quality is AMAZING and they look super cool http://www.forabodiesonly.com/mopar/...ies/3gears.gif

One thing I have to say though is DO not get these if you are planning on loosing weight ... these are just as heavy if not heavier then stock.

The K frame uses the stock steering box and torsion bars. The powder coat quality is Absolute Beautiful.

Like I said I am more then pleased and the shipping was REALLY fast.
